Tivoli Road Bakery, South Yarra

 
 
A couple of weekends ago, I went to E&T's house with Tim for lunch.  The night before, I had been to a Pink concert:
 
 
Pink was sensational.  My favourite parts of the concert were when she sang an acoustic version of Time After Time, and the finale when she sings So What dressed head to toe in sparkles and swings all over the ceiling.  Breathtaking!

To go to E & T's, I decided to take some dessert.  I was in the South Yarra area, so I ventured out to try the Tivoli Road Bakery (formerly Movida Bakery) that I had heard so much about.  As you can see from the top photo, the Tivoli Road Bakery is mostly about artisan bread.  However, they are also famed for their donuts, so that is what I bought.  Below you can see 2 x custard, quince and rhubarb donuts, 1 x dulce de leche donut, and one lemon curd donut:

 
They taste as fabulous as they look.  Here's a peek inside the dulce de leche donut:

 
Fabulous, eh?

E kindly cooked the three of us delicious lamb shanks:

 
This was extra special because E is a vegetarian and could not partake of this feast herself.
 
Tim and I capped off a marvellous day by going to Let It Be - The Songs of Lennon and McCartney at The Arts Centre (although I noticed they threw in a couple of uncredited George Harrison numbers).  Golden oldies Glenn Shorrock, Doug Parkinson and John Paul Young, together with the younger Jack Jones, entertained us on the night.
 
It was definitely a weekend to remember.
